THE BED is made of close grained cast iron, having unusual strength and long wearing qualities.
It is machined and ground to finish and is well bracked to withstand vibration free operation,
under heavy cutting load. The Casting are fully seasoned and removal gap piece is fixed.
HEAD STOCK: The flat seat of headstock over the bed is perfectly matched by precision hand
scrapping. Its spindle is made from high carbon steel which rotates on two cylindrical
precision split type gun-metal bushes of grade 1 composition both at the front and at the
back for smooth running and perfect balancing. The machines are also made with headstocks
fitted with Tapper Roller thrust Bearings. During the operation of the machine eight different feed
movements can be arranged by means of specially constructed four step cone extraction VEE Belt
gear mechanism. The headstock gears have HELICAL HOB-CUT TEETHS.
THE APRON is of double well design with independent drive motion for feeds and screw cutting.
Simultaneous arrangement of feed and screw cutting is prevented by an interlock mechanism.

TAIL STOCK is of special and sturdy design. It is guided inverted 'V' and flat way bed
independent of the saddle guides and has on off setting device for tapper turning.
THE SADDLE is on heavy design for stable rigid longitudinal movement. A Compound Rest accurately
graduated is mounted on the saddle for conical turning and can be swivelled on either side. A
revolving four way steel Tool post is provided. The Rack is of steel with machine cut teeth. |
